e19ba502b2 Fixed bug 3668 - Overflow of SDL_AudioCVT.filters with some downmixes
Simon Hug

There's a chance that an audio conversion from many channels to a few can use more than 9 audio filters. SDL_AudioCVT has 10 SDL_AudioFilter pointers of which one has to be the terminating NULL pointer. The SDL code has no checks for this limit. If it overflows there can be stack or heap corruption or a call to 0xa.

Attached patch adds a function that checks for this limit and throws an error if it is reached. Also adds some documentation.

Test parameters that trigger this issue:
AUDIO_U16MSB with 224 channels at 46359 Hz
                 V
AUDIO_S16MSB with 6 channels at 27463 Hz

The fuzzer program I uploaded in bug 3667 has more of them.

170521f21e Fixed SDL 1.2 compatibility problem.
The API specifies that SDL_OpenAudio() will fill out the 'desired' audio spec
with the correct samples and size set by the driver.  This value is important
since it may be used by applications that size audio buffers, etc.

However, we want to allow advanced applications to call SDL_OpenAudioDevice()
which gets passed a const 'desired' parameter, and have the correct data filled
into the 'obtained' parameter, possibly allowing or not allowing format changes.

So... 'obtained' becomes the audio format the user callback is expected to use,
and we add flags to allow the application to specify which format changes are
allowed.

Note: We really need to add a way to query the 'obtained' audio spec.
